如何使用参数制作同比值与环比值

  1. 新建一个日期参数如下图所示:

如何使用参数制作同比值与环比值 - 图1

如何使用参数制作同比值与环比值 - 图2

  1. 添加参数控制器后选中对应的参数,如下图所示:

如何使用参数制作同比值与环比值 - 图3

  1. 新建一个自定义度量(注释:对应环比同比值只需要通过dateadd函数计算到对应到日期即可)

当前数量:

SUM(IF DATETRUNC(“day”, [发货日期])=DATETRUNC(“day”, [参数].[日期]) THEN [数量] ELSE 0)

昨日数量:

SUM(IF DATETRUNC(“day”, [发货日期])=DATEADD(“day”,-1,DATETRUNC(“day”, [参数].[日期])) THEN [数量] ELSE 0)

  1. 将对应字段拖入图表(注释:不可拖入日期维度)如下图所示:

如何使用参数制作同比值与环比值 - 图4